The global rigid substrate market is set for steady expansion from 2026 to 2033, with the market projected to reach about USD 15.8 billion by 2033 at a CAGR of 5.9%. Demand is being shaped by electronics miniaturization, higher reliability requirements in industrial systems, and the widening use of rigid substrates in semiconductor packaging, power modules, display assemblies, and advanced interconnects. These materials provide the structural stability, thermal control, and electrical performance that make dense electronic designs feasible at scale. As manufacturing shifts toward higher wattage, thinner profiles, and tighter tolerances, rigid substrates are moving from a component choice to a system-level performance enabler.
From 2019 to 2025, the market advanced from roughly USD 9.4 billion to about USD 11.8 billion, despite the supply chain disruption and demand swings that followed the pandemic years. The 2026 base year is estimated at around USD 12.5 billion, supported by resumed capital spending in electronics, automotive electrification, and industrial automation. Growth through 2033 reflects a market that is not simply adding volume but also upgrading material mix, with premium ceramic, metal-core, and high-performance laminate substrates gaining share. By 2033, the market should add more than USD 3 billion in incremental value versus 2026, with pricing, yield improvements, and higher specification content contributing as much as unit growth. The forecast implies a moderate but dependable expansion profile, one that suits suppliers with scale, process control, and customer-specific engineering capability.

Across type segmentation, ceramic rigid substrates hold the premium end of the market because of thermal resistance, dimensional stability, and durability in high-power applications, while metal-core substrates are gaining share in power electronics and LED systems. High-density laminate and glass-reinforced formats remain the largest by volume because they serve consumer, industrial, and automotive electronics at scale. In application terms, semiconductor packaging, power modules, automotive electronics, telecom hardware, and industrial control systems account for the most consistent demand, with medical and aerospace uses supporting higher-value niches. Regionally, Asia Pacific leads on volume, North America and Europe lead on specification intensity, and Latin America, the Middle East, and Africa contribute a growing share of incremental demand. The main market driver is the steady increase in electronic content per device, vehicle, and industrial system, which raises substrate consumption even when unit volumes do not grow dramatically. Electrification is another strong force, since inverters, chargers, and power control systems all rely on substrate performance under heat and stress. The growth of advanced packaging, especially in semiconductors and high-density modules, is also expanding the value captured per unit. A secondary driver is supply chain localization, as firms seek shorter lead times and lower geopolitical exposure through regional sourcing. These trends support stable demand across both mature and emerging markets, especially where product reliability has become a buying criterion.
Several restraints limit the pace of expansion, starting with raw material price swings and the capital intensity of precision manufacturing. Tight process windows can reduce yields and increase scrap, which puts pressure on margins when pricing is competitive. In lower-cost markets, customers may delay upgrades if cheaper alternatives appear good enough for near-term use. Environmental compliance and recycling requirements also add cost, especially for substrates used in high-volume electronics. These restraints do not stop growth, but they keep suppliers from converting demand into profit without disciplined operations and strong customer management.
The most visible opportunity lies in high-performance applications where thermal management, miniaturization, and reliability standards are tightening at the same time. Electric vehicles, renewable energy systems, data center power conversion, and industrial automation all need better substrate performance than legacy designs can provide. There is also room for material substitution as customers move from standard formats to premium ceramic and metal-core products. Companies that can combine engineering support with local inventory and quicker qualification cycles will find better access to sticky accounts. In several markets, including those tracked by Stats N Data, demand is shifting from commodity purchasing toward design-in partnerships that lock in longer revenue streams.
The biggest challenges are manufacturing consistency, qualification burden, and the need to serve fragmented end markets without bloating inventory. Many buyers require long validation periods, so even strong product demand can take time to convert into revenue. Suppliers also have to navigate regional trade rules, changing customs conditions, and a persistent talent shortage in process engineering. The market is not difficult because of demand weakness; it is difficult because the cost of failure is high and customer switching can be slow. That creates an environment where execution quality often matters more than broad market visibility.
Technology trends are centered on thinner substrates, improved heat dissipation, better multilayer integration, and tighter dimensional control. Automation in inspection and process control is helping reduce defects and improve throughput, while digital traceability is becoming standard in high-reliability sectors. Material innovation is also advancing, especially in ceramics, composites, and hybrid structures that balance weight, strength, and thermal performance. More customers are asking for co-designed solutions rather than catalog products, which pushes suppliers toward technical collaboration earlier in the sales cycle. Innovation is therefore less about one breakthrough product and more about incremental gains in performance, cost, and manufacturability.
